Police seek suspect in robbery at McDonald’s in southeast Charlotte

Charlotte-Mecklenburg police have released this surveillance photo of a man suspected of robbing a southeast Charlotte McDonald's restaurant late Friday night. (Charlotte-Mecklenburg police photo.)

Charlotte-Mecklenburg police are looking for a man in connection with a robbery Friday night at a McDonald’s restaurant in southeast Charlotte.

The robbery was reported about 11:15 p.m. at the McDonald’s in the 1000 block of North Wendover Road, between Monroe and Randolph roads. Police have released surveillance photos in the case.

The suspect is described as a white male in his mid 30s, 5 feet 8 and 140 pounds, wearing a gray zip-up hoodie, blue jeans, and a faded ball cap. Anyone with information is asked to contact Crime Stoppers, 704-334-1600.
